Accounts in the accountmanager appear to be generally grouped as Mail, Local
Folder, News. Within Mail and News, accounts are listed in the order they were
added. Instead, it would be nice to re-order those accounts (possibly
regardless of the account type). Something as simple as a "move up" and "move
down" button would do.
